Chariot Limited's Latest Earnings Call - April 9, 2026

In the Q1 2026 earnings call for Chariot Limited (CHAR:GB), management highlighted a pivotal moment for the company, driven by a significant upstream oil production transaction in Angola. The acquisition of a 20% interest in Block 14 and a 10% interest in Block 14K is expected to yield 4,000 barrels of oil per day, enhancing cash flows significantly. Revenue guidance for the upcoming fiscal year was maintained, with management emphasizing the potential for free cash flow to exceed $30 million annually at current oil prices. The company reported a successful fundraise of approximately $24 million to finance this deal, demonstrating strong investor confidence.

Guidance from management

Management maintained revenue guidance for the fiscal year, emphasizing that cash flows from the Angola acquisition will significantly enhance financial stability. They do not anticipate needing to raise equity in the near term due to these cash flows.

No, I think that's all clear. And just to reiterate, that the incremental cash flows generated at higher oil prices are far in excess of any oil price-related contingent payments. So we will be in a positive position at higher oil prices, even if there are some contingent payments to be made.
— Duncan Wallace, April 9, 2026 earnings call

What analysts pressed on

Analysts expressed concerns regarding the timeline for the Anchois development and the potential delays in regulatory approvals for the Angola acquisition. There were questions about how these factors might impact cash flow and the overall financial strategy.
